Meaning of "long-time member"
The term 'long-time member' typically refers to someone who has been a part of a particular group, organization, or community for a significant period of time. It implies that the individual has a deep involvement and a history of commitment within the group, suggesting their loyalty, experience, and familiarity with its activities, values, and members
